This first winter in Eussia I did not quite mider-<br />

stand the Meister, and often thought him rude, when<br />

he was really trying to help me, and doing me the<br />

best service one human being can ever do to another,<br />

by speaking out the truth without putting on any<br />

gloss or varnish to make it pleasant. He expected<br />

one to start the time of a piece in a very decided<br />

manner, and to come in with the greatest exactness<br />

in the middle or end of a bar before which there had<br />

been a rest or a pause. Everything that he ever said<br />

on these points remained indelibly impressed on my<br />

mind, because he had been so severe in his manner<br />

of pointing out the delinquency, that the blow to one's<br />

ainour propre left an ineffaceable mark behind it.<br />

"When I knew him better, I used to tell him it was<br />

giving one a moral ' box on the ear,' when he would<br />

say, ' That has been studied like a dilettante ;' or,<br />

'What would the orchestra do if you came in with<br />

such an uncertain beat ?' or again, if there was any<br />

deviation from a fingering which had been fixed on,<br />

' Yes, it is the same to you, I suppose, what finger<br />

you put there.'<br />

Besides this, he often seemed to go out of his way<br />

just in order to come tilt against one's amour propre,<br />

and tear one's self-esteem into shreds. He would say,<br />
